Output e592763ee7833e6e520f68f7de1055ac9bb51440e781d6cc3e10d1c1c4d6e943:1

value
626236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b426a65eb93def6602497d581695e416afc093e OP_EQUAL
address
34B9jMuJTbpvyCf8AeTAegTbyxBnMELy1s
transaction
e592763ee7833e6e520f68f7de1055ac9bb51440e781d6cc3e10d1c1c4d6e943
spent
true